Bon Jovi enlarges 2010 'Circle' tour |

Bon Jovi has dropped a pair of new destinations into the itinerary for its upcoming world tour in support of the band's just-released studio set, "The Circle."
In addition to the new cities on the trip--including two nights (3/26-27) in Uncasville, CT, and a July 14 show in Calgary, Alberta--the band has also added a third date (5/29) to its series of shows inaugurating East Rutherford, NJ's New Meadowlands Stadium, future home of the NFL's New York Jets and New York Giants.
The 33-city trek kicks off Feb. 19 in Seattle and concludes July 30 in Chicago. Dates are below.
Released last week, "The Circle" is Bon Jovi's 10th studio album. The band worked with producer John Shanks (Sheryl Crow, Jane's Addiction) on the set, which will is available in both standard and deluxe versions, with the latter including a DVD featuring the documentary "When We Were Beautiful," chronicling Bon Jovi's 2007-08 Lost Highway Tour.
